diff options
author | John Resig <jeresig@gmail.com> | 2011-04-12 14:58:55 -0400 |
---|---|---|
committer | John Resig <jeresig@gmail.com> | 2011-04-12 14:58:55 -0400 |
commit | 34adda3c8805557028adf137d73cc13316c28cc8 (patch) | |
tree | 94187d82c624117758d398f7d5066a6873d56e03 /src | |
parent | b05d631b302160d9483cbb595be5eae68c992dd3 (diff) | |
download | jquery-34adda3c8805557028adf137d73cc13316c28cc8.tar.gz jquery-34adda3c8805557028adf137d73cc13316c28cc8.zip |
Fixing some minor formatting problems.
Diffstat (limited to 'src')
-rw-r--r-- | src/event.js |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/src/event.js b/src/event.js index c22fa4689..d05c37040 100644 --- a/src/event.js +++ b/src/event.js @@ -286,6 +286,7 @@ jQuery.event = { type = type.slice(0, -1); exclusive = true; } + if ( type.indexOf(".") >= 0 ) { // Namespaced trigger; create a regexp to match event type in handle() namespaces = type.split("."); @@ -306,6 +307,7 @@ jQuery.event = { jQuery.extend( jQuery.Event(type), event ) : // Just the event type (string) jQuery.Event(type); + event.namespace = namespaces.join("."); event.namespace_re = new RegExp("(^|\\.)" + namespaces.join("\\.(?:.*\\.)?") + "(\\.|$)"); event.exclusive = exclusive; @@ -343,7 +345,7 @@ jQuery.event = { event.target = elem; // Clone any incoming data and prepend the event, creating the handler arg list - data = data? jQuery.makeArray( data ) : []; + data = data ? jQuery.makeArray( data ) : []; data.unshift( event ); var cur = elem, |